Output 93eeb600c8c08186fbed6efbfd247981a90cf93586c1904a1e0751f4c388b01a:21

value
8479083
script pubkey
OP_0 OP_PUSHBYTES_20 8043c02cb06f0d0c2227dd5d5b0c19e88ec96839
address
bc1qsppuqt9sduxscg38m4w4krqeaz8vj6pezfv96j
transaction
93eeb600c8c08186fbed6efbfd247981a90cf93586c1904a1e0751f4c388b01a